There are bright reds and there are deep reds, and Velvet Red is firmly the second kind. It's a candy wine red with ruby in the highlights and black cherry in the shadows, the sort of color that looks almost liquid when the light hits it right. Indoors it sits as burgundy. Outdoors in full sun it opens up into a deep candy ruby. The richness never tips into a flat maroon, which is what keeps it looking like an expensive factory tintcoat rather than a wrap.
It suits cars that wear a serious red well, the ones where understatement and richness matter more than shouting: BMW M3 and M5, a Mazda6 or MX-5, the Alfa Giulia, a Ferrari Roma, the Cadillac CT5, a Lexus LC, or a Genesis G80.
For the OEM-minded, the nearest reference is BMW Individual Aventurin Red Metallic, with Velvet Red just slightly more vivid. Mazda's Soul Red Crystal shares the candy depth but Velvet Red goes darker and more burgundy, and Cadillac Red Horizon Tintcoat sits close on warmth.

Features

Film construction

  • Film type: Advanced polymeric multilayered film with silver coating and air-release channels
  • Film thickness: 132 μm
  • Liner thickness: 180 μm (plastic high-gloss liner)
  • Adhesive: Henkel solvent polyacrylate, transparent, ultra-weather-resistant, viscosity 1000–3000 cps, 12 μm dry
  • Finish: High-Gloss aluminum metallic, directional
  • Roll width: 1.52 m (5 ft)
  • Roll length: 18 m (59 ft)

Performance

  • 180° Peel strength: 9.7 N/25mm (standard ≥7.85)
  • Initial tack: 1055 g/25mm (standard 800–1500)
  • Release force: 0.1 N/25mm (standard 0.10–0.30)
  • Adhesion: 70 (standard ≥60, no shifting)
  • Aging tested: -65°C to +65°C, no residue
  • Cure time: 24 hours above 15°C; 48 hours at room temperature recommended for maximum adhesive activation

Application

  • Apply at +17°C to +23°C
  • Service range: -45°C to +45°C
  • Directional film — orient all panels the same direction for consistent metallic flake appearance
  • Soft squeegee with buffer
  • Conformability: flat, curved, and recessed surfaces (stretchable, do not overstretch)
  • Post-heat: 100°C flat surfaces, 120°C curves and overlaps
  • Steam vacuum or IR heater recommended for installation
  • Remove protective cap before install
  • Aftercare: pH-neutral products only, avoid hot wax or strong solvents
